An exciting opportunity has arisen for a Team Manager to join our Family Support & Safeguarding Fenland Team. This is a permanent full-time position for 37 hours per week. The role will be based at Awdry House in Wisbech, with some working from home, and will commence as soon as the successful candidate is able.
This opportunity could be for you if you’re looking to expand your management skills and experience in a different service area or if you’re a Senior Practitioner wishing to step into a management role.
You’ll need to be an experienced practitioner, committed to improving outcomes for children & young people. You’ll work in a strengths-based and solution-focused approach, have good organisational skills, be an effective communicator, and have a sound understanding of thresholds. You should be able to work closely with internal and external agencies.
Knowledge and understanding of Family Support & Safeguarding are advantageous but not essential, as training and support will be provided for the right candidate. As a Team Manager, you will oversee a team of Social Workers and qualified practitioners, supporting children & families who need protection and support under statutory intervention (Section 17, Section 47) and private/public law outline.
Your responsibilities include ensuring robust management oversight to ensure children’s plans are progressed, responses are proportionate and child-focused, timescales are met, and supervision is current and reflective of the children’s needs.
The role involves practice and professional development for staff and the team. Working closely with other Team Managers and the Service Manager, you will be a key part of the service’s development journey.
